πΈ Understanding PCOS and Weight Gain
Polycystic Ovary Syndrome (PCOS) is a hormonal condition that often affects insulin sensitivity, metabolism and body weight. Many women with PCOS find it more difficult to lose weight due to insulin resistance and hormonal imbalances.
The good news is that the right diet can significantly improve insulin sensitivity, support fat loss and help manage PCOS symptoms.
π¬ Why Weight Loss Helps PCOS
- Improves insulin sensitivity
- Supports hormone balance
- May improve menstrual regularity
- Helps reduce excess androgen levels
- Supports fertility goals
- Improves metabolic health
Even modest weight loss can provide meaningful health benefits for many women with PCOS.
π₯ Protein-Rich Foods β Most Important for PCOS
Protein helps control hunger, stabilize blood sugar and preserve muscle mass during weight loss.
| Food | Main Benefit |
|---|---|
| Eggs | High-quality protein |
| Paneer | Protein and satiety |
| Curd | Protein and probiotics |
| Greek Yogurt | High protein |
| Dal | Protein and fiber |
| Chickpeas | Protein and low GI carbs |
| Fish | Protein and omega-3 |
| Chicken Breast | Lean protein |
Including protein in every meal can help improve fullness and blood sugar control.
π₯¬ High-Fiber Foods for Insulin Resistance
Fiber slows digestion and helps reduce blood sugar spikes.
- Oats
- Vegetables
- Beans
- Lentils
- Chickpeas
- Flaxseeds
- Chia seeds
Higher fiber intake is often associated with improved metabolic health.
πΎ Best Low GI Carbohydrates
Choosing low glycemic index foods may help support insulin management.
- Oats
- Millets
- Brown rice
- Quinoa
- Whole wheat roti
- Sweet potato
These foods provide energy while causing slower increases in blood sugar.

β οΈ Foods to Limit with PCOS
| Food | Reason |
|---|---|
| Sugary Drinks | Rapid blood sugar spikes |
| Sweets | High sugar content |
| White Bread | Refined carbohydrates |
| Bakery Foods | Refined flour and sugar |
| Fast Foods | High calorie density |
| Deep Fried Foods | Excess calories |
Reducing refined carbohydrates and added sugars is often beneficial for women with PCOS.
π½οΈ Sample Indian PCOS Weight Loss Meal Plan
Breakfast: Vegetable omelette and oats
Mid-Morning: Apple or guava
Lunch: Brown rice, dal, vegetables and curd
Evening: Roasted chana and buttermilk
Dinner: Paneer or fish with vegetables and chapati
Optional Snack: Handful of almonds or walnuts
